Gwalior is located in central state of Madhya Pradesh in India & is rich with beautiful palaces, temples and mosques giving it a royal and majestic touch which speaks of its glorious history. It was ruled by many dynasties like Tomars, Mughals and Maratha followed by Scindia in 18th Century.
Gwalior holds an unparalleled reputation in music & it is the birthplace of the oldest genre of Hindustani Sangeet- Gwalior Gharana. Legendary musicians like Tansen and Baiju Bawara belonged to Gwalior.
Gwalior has lot to offer in terms of Tourism and is majorly famous for its massive hilltop fort.
Gwalior fort is located on the top of rocky mountain and is also known as ‘Gibraltar of India’. The fort complex is surrounded by walls in red sandstone and fort complex comprises of many palaces and temples. The major and the most beautiful among them are the Man Singh Palace, Sas Bahu Temple, Teli ka Mandir. On the way to fort, you also come across Gopachal hill which holds 1500 idols. There are some intricate and stunning carvings of Jain Tirthankars which are absolutely mesmerizing.
Mitawali is a village where the popular Chausath Yogini Temple lies – The temple is perched atop a hill surrounded by the lush greenery.
Bateshwar temples are a cluster of almost 200 mini grandeurs made of sandstone, devoted to lords Shiva and Vishnu. Spread over 25 acres, these shrines were built across slanted hills near Padavali. The temples were constructed in the 8th to 10th century AD probably during the Gurjara-Pratihara Dynasty.
The notable Padavali fortress was built in the 18th century by the Jat Ranas rulers of Dhaulpur. The fort also has a temple that once served as a divine place to worship Lord Shiva.
